Research suggests this. Mix 1 ½ tablespoons of baking soda, 1 tablespoon vinegar and 1 teaspoon of dish soap into 1 gallon of water.
Web23 apr. 2013 · Mix 1 oz. powdered milk to 2 liters of water, and spray onto affected plants bi-weekly. Milk may be more effective at killing powdery mildew than even chemical products. 3. Neem Oil Neem oil is made from the seeds and fruit of the evergreen neem tree, and it is powerful enough to kill powdery mildew in less than 24 hours.
Web7 apr. 2024 · Here is how to use baking soda to prevent powdery mildew on plants: Get a 1 liter spray bottle (1/4 gallon). Put half a tablespoon of baking soda in it. The fungus appears on both sides of the leaves and the stems: fruit is not usually directly affected. Here are other ways powdery mildew can affect squash plants: Leaves may gradually turn completely yellow, die, and fall off. Leaves may twist. Leaves may buckle.
